How Can You Measure Precipitation in Your Garden?
Several methods are available to measure precipitation:
- Rain Gauges: Install a rain gauge in an open area away from obstructions to collect and measure rainfall.
- Catch Can Test: Place multiple identical containers (e.g., soup cans) around your garden, run your irrigation system for a set time, and measure the water collected to determine your system's precipitation rate. (extension.colostate.edu)
What Does "1 Inch of Water" Mean in Gardening Terms?
In gardening, "1 inch of water" refers to the amount of water that, if spread evenly over a flat, non-porous surface, would create a one-inch deep layer. For example, a 4×8-foot raised bed requires approximately 20 gallons of water to receive one inch of rainfall. (thecelticfarm.com)
How Does Precipitation Affect Garden Soil?
Different types of precipitation impact soil in various ways:
- Rain: Provides essential moisture but can lead to erosion if heavy.
- Drizzle: Offers light, consistent moisture beneficial for plants.
- Snow: Melts into water, slowly releasing moisture into the soil.
- Sleet and Hail: Can damage plants and compact soil, affecting root health. (livetoplant.com)
How Can You Manage Excessive Precipitation?
Excessive rainfall can lead to waterlogged soils, root damage, and plant stress. To manage this:
- Improve Drainage: Incorporate organic matter to enhance soil structure and drainage.
- Use Raised Beds: Elevate planting areas to prevent water accumulation.
- Select Tolerant Plants: Choose species that can withstand wet conditions. (hort.extension.wisc.edu)
